Job DescriptionLocation: Castle Cary
Salary: £29,400- £31,200 (including shift allowance, DOE)
Performance Bonus & Exceptional Benefits
Hours: 37 Hours per week - Mon-Fri - Weekly rotating shifts

The RoleThis is a hands‑on role ensuring raw materials and machinery are running smoothly to keep our production process efficient and safe. You'll play a key part in quality, safety, and output while working across different shifts.
Full training is provided
Shift Pattern Mon-Fri 37.5 Hours
- Week 1: 6am-2pm
- Week 2: 2pm-10pm
- Week 3: 10pm-6am
…and then repeat.
